Description

The farm buildings at Upper Chicksgrove Farm, dated 1833, are located east of Quarry Farmhouse. They were constructed for the Wyndhams of Dinton and are built from dressed limestone with Welsh slate roofs featuring coped verges. The layout is E-shaped, enclosing two yards.

To the north, there is a two-storey cowshed built on a bank, which has six segmental-headed doorways and small square vents on the south side, while the north side features square and segmental-headed doorways for the upper floor, along with segmental-headed loft doors at the gable ends. The east range includes open-fronted shelter sheds facing the north yard, with elliptical-arched openings supported by square stone piers. A barn projects to the west from the east range and has large elliptical openings on both the north and south sides.

In the south yard, there is a large barn on the east side with central elliptical-headed openings on both the east and west sides, flanked by narrow loopholes. The south combination range of stables, which has a granary above, features square and elliptical openings along with square vents. The apex of the west gable displays the date 1833 carved in relief. Inside the barns and stables, there are queen post trusses supporting the roofs, and the central projecting barn has a cruck-like timber in the east wall, which is likely a reset feature.
